Fla. Stat. § 626.876

Exclusive employment; public adjusters, independent adjusters

Showing this section's text as in effect on January 1, 2012 (in force January 1, 2012 – January 1, 2017). View current text →

(1) An individual licensed and appointed as a public adjuster may not be employed during the same period by more than one public adjuster or public adjuster firm or corporation.

(2) An individual licensed as an all-lines adjuster and appointed as an independent adjuster may not be employed during the same period by more than one independent adjuster or independent adjuster firm or corporation.
